I really dont understand why school are still insisting at all on the accelerated learning in any subject. Thats so yester year when only the gifted kids used to do it. It can even affect the chances of a child gaining a place at some good universities.
A few weeks ago there was an article in the Guardian about a girl who had 14 A* at GCSE yet she didnt even get an interview at Oxford. It then turned out she has written some of her GCSE early and so the admission tutors had disregared them. She was later offered an interview when they appealed and showed she had done some GCSE early. There could be hundreds of students like this being turned down by Universities for the simple fact that the did AL.
